2. What transportation is the best way to get around?

Once you land at the Orlando International Airport, you should board Disney’s Magical Express, which is free transportation from the airport to your hotel. Once you arrive on property, the transportation is also free and complimentary. All resort hotels have access to bus transportation, but some have ferry access and monorail stops as well.

They do not run all day and night; it’s usually an hour before and an hour after the last park opens and closes for the day. Disney Springs has bus transportation late into the evening since many venues are open into the early morning hours.

Resort hotel Cast Members are excellent resources to find the best way to get around. For example, you can take the monorail from Disney’s Contemporary Resort to Magic Kingdom, but it would be just as easy to walk across the street. This is also true for buses at Epcot, but Disney’s Beach Club Resort, Disney’s Yacht Club Resort, and Disney’s Boardwalk Inn are within walking distance of Epcot’s back gate, the International Gateway. These pieces of information are handy, and although you can get there other ways, these will save you time and long waits in crowds.

3. Does this resort have any special activities?

Disney’s Resort Hotels are divided into three categories: Value, Moderate, and Deluxe. Each hotel has unique theming including entertainment, shopping, and dining.

The value resorts will have less elaborate theming, especially when it comes to resort buildings and pools.  The deluxe resort hotels will have the most elaborate.

You should definitely ask the Cast Member checking you in what special activities your resort offers. Some special activities include movies under the stars, stories, songs, and marshmallows around a campfire, bike and surrey bike rentals, fishing excursions, playgrounds, jogging and walking trails, and even children’s programs. Some hotels like Disney’s Animal Kingdom Lodge have extra special activities like the live animals on the savanna. Like transportation, some of these activities have specific hours, so be sure to ask about that too.

4. Who should I tip?

Disney has an interesting policy on tipping, and many people don’t know how to do it. Most Cast Members aren’t allowed to accept monetary tips, but you should tip anyone who helps with your luggage.  You should also tip the housekeeping staff, also known as Mousekeeping.

If you encounter a Cast Member who does something really extraordinary, ask your hotel concierge to submit a “tip.” They will ask you for the Cast Member’s name and as much information as you can provide, and they’ll submit the “tip” form to Casting, or Disney’s Human Resources department. Cast Members value these tips even more than monetary tips because they can lead to promotions, bonuses, and kudos.

If you don’t know who or how to tip in Disney World, the front desk staff can help clear things up.

6. Are there any promotions going on right now?

Disney frequently runs special promotions like Free Dining or a Room Discount. Whether or not you took advantage of these promotions when you made your reservation, Cast Members at the resort can help you understand what these promotions mean and whether you can take advantage of them for your vacation or not.

There are also special promotions offered to some guests if you book another vacation before you head home from your current one. These are called Bounce Back offers. If you don’t get one at check out, ask a Cast Member if you’re eligible. It never hurts to ask!

8. What can’t I see right now?

Disney works very hard to keep everything fresh, new, and clean, but that means occasional closures for scheduled maintenance and refurbishments. This information is usually available on the website, but Cast Members will also be aware of this information.

There are also occasional breakdowns leading to temporarily closed attractions. These closures could be for a few minutes or a few hours depending on the issue. Resort Cast Members might not always be aware of the details of short closures, but they’ll do their best to get you the information you need.
